Understanding Trusted Platform Modules (TPM) and Their Role in Cybersecurity
Securing devices against cyber threats is more critical than ever. One essential component in this effort is the Trusted Platform Module (TPM), a specialized chip found in modern laptops and desktop computers. TPMs play a pivotal role in hardware-based security by integrating cryptographic keys to authenticate users and protect against various cyber threats, including firmware and ransomware attacks.
What is a Trusted Platform Module (TPM)?
A Trusted Platform Module (TPM) is a dedicated microcontroller designed to enhance computer security through hardware-based encryption. Unlike software-based security measures, which can be vulnerable to malware or hacking attempts, TPMs provide a tamper-resistant environment to store cryptographic keys, passwords, and other sensitive data securely.
The TPM chip is usually embedded on a computer’s motherboard and works independently from the main operating system, ensuring that security functions remain intact even if the system is compromised. This makes TPMs particularly valuable for enterprises and organizations handling sensitive information.
Functions and Benefits of TPM
TPMs offer several key security functionalities, including:
Secure Boot and Device Integrity
TPM helps verify the integrity of the system at startup, ensuring that no unauthorized modifications have been made to firmware or bootloader components. If any anomalies are detected, TPM can prevent the system from booting, mitigating potential security breaches.
User Authentication and Identity Protection
TPMs store and manage cryptographic keys that can be used for user authentication. This feature is particularly useful for multi-factor authentication (MFA), digital signatures, and biometric security solutions.
Data Encryption and Secure Storage
TPM can generate and store encryption keys, enhancing disk encryption mechanisms like BitLocker (Windows) or LUKS (Linux). This prevents unauthorized access to data even if the device is stolen.
Protection Against Ransomware and Malware
Since TPM operates independently from the operating system, it provides an additional layer of security against ransomware attacks. By ensuring the integrity of boot components and cryptographic keys, TPM helps prevent malicious software from gaining control over critical system functions.
Remote Attestation
TPM enables remote verification of a device’s integrity by providing a cryptographic proof of its security state. This is particularly useful in corporate environments to ensure that company-issued devices comply with security policies.
TPM in Modern Computing
TPMs are now a standard security feature in modern computing devices, particularly with the rise of Windows 11, which mandates TPM 2.0 for installation. This requirement emphasizes the growing importance of hardware-based security in mitigating cyber risks.
Organizations and individuals can benefit from TPM technology by enabling and configuring TPM-based security features in their systems. Whether it's protecting business assets or ensuring personal data security, TPM serves as a fundamental pillar in today’s cybersecurity framework.
Conclusion
A Trusted Platform Module (TPM) is a crucial hardware security component that enhances device protection against cyber threats like ransomware and firmware attacks. By securing cryptographic keys, enabling secure boot processes, and strengthening authentication mechanisms, TPM ensures a safer digital environment. As cyber threats continue to evolve, integrating TPM-based security measures is an effective way to safeguard sensitive data and maintain system integrity.